🛠️ Installation
- Download the resource pack folder or
.zipfile. - Open Minecraft (Version 1.21.11) and go to Options > Resource Packs > Open Pack Folder.
- Drag and drop the downloaded file into the folder.
- Activate the pack in-game and enjoy your new indestructible-looking blocks!
Note: This only changes the visual appearance (texture) of the Iron Block. It does NOT alter its actual blast resistance, mining speed, or item properties.
